Iberian Shrew vs Labyrinth Frog

Sorex granarius compared with Leptodactylus labyrinthicus

Taxonomic Classification

Rank Iberian Shrew Labyrinth Frog
Kingdom same Animalia (Animals) Animalia (Animals)
Phylum same Chordata (Chordates) Chordata (Chordates)
Class Mammalia (Mammals) Amphibia (Amphibians)
Order Soricomorpha (Soricomorpha) Anura (Frogs & Toads)
Family Soricidae Leptodactylidae
Genus Sorex Leptodactylus
Species Sorex granarius Leptodactylus labyrinthicus

Evolutionary Relationship

Iberian Shrew and Labyrinth Frog share a common ancestor at the Phylum level: Chordata. (Chordates)
